Kenaitze Indian Tribe Denaina Wellness Center Behavioral Health serves the needs of tribal members and the broader community with culturally integrated care. The facility incorporates traditional Dena’ina practices alongside evidence-based behavioral health interventions. Their un’ina-centered approach (meaning “those who come to us”) emphasizes holistic healing that honors indigenous values while addressing contemporary health challenges.

Cultural Healing Environment & Approach

The Denaina Wellness Center takes a strengths-based approach to healing, recognizing the inherent resilience within individuals and communities. Their trauma-focused care acknowledges historical and personal experiences that impact well-being while working toward resolution and growth. By integrating traditional Dena’ina cultural practices with modern therapeutic techniques, the center creates a unique healing environment that respects and celebrates indigenous heritage.

Therapeutic Programs & Indigenous Integration

The Denaina Wellness Center offers a comprehensive range of behavioral health services designed to address substance use disorders and mental health needs:

  • Chemical dependency counseling in both individual and group settings
  • Crisis intervention services for urgent mental health concerns
  • Integrated assessments that consider the whole person
  • Various psychotherapy modalities including family and group therapy
  • Specialized EMDR (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ing) therapy
  • Tobacco cessation support programs
  • Traditional Dena’ina cultural activities integrated into treatment
  • Case management services to coordinate comprehensive care

Client Population & Treatment Focus

The Denaina Wellness Center welcomes un’ina of all ages, providing specialized services for youth, adults, and elders. Their programs address chemical dependency issues while also supporting individuals experiencing mental health challenges that may require psychotherapy or crisis intervention. The center’s approach recognizes that healing often involves the entire family unit, which is why family therapy is incorporated into their service model.

While specific mental health conditions and substance use disorders treated are not explicitly detailed in available information, the center’s range of services suggests they can address various behavioral health needs through their combination of clinical approaches and cultural healing practices.

Maniilaq Counseling and Recovery Center serves residents in the Maniilaq Service Area, providing essential behavioral health services to individuals and communities in need. The center functions as part of the broader Maniilaq Association, which responds to mental health needs across their service region, with locations including services at the Sally Harvey Memorial Clinic in Noorvik.

The center provides immediate crisis intervention, ongoing counseling, and community-based support programs. Their approach emphasizes accessibility and timely care, especially during critical moments when communities face tragedy or loss.

Therapeutic Programs and Interventions

Maniilaq Counseling and Recovery Center offers a range of behavioral health services designed to address both immediate crises and ongoing mental health needs:

  • Immediate crisis intervention services with staff available at the Sally Harvey Memorial Clinic
  • Walk-in individual grief counseling every Monday from 1:00pm to 5:00pm
  • Community circle support sessions for collective healing and processing
  • Mental health resources for residents experiencing life transitions
  • Behavioral health services for ongoing support beyond crisis situations
  • Community-based response programs during traumatic events

Client Population and Conditions Addressed

The center primarily serves residents within the Maniilaq Service Area who are experiencing mental health challenges or difficult life circumstances. Their services focus on addressing grief, mental health crises, and suicide ideation. During community tragedies, they provide specialized response services, offering care and compassion to affected individuals and families.

While specific information about comprehensive treatment approaches and methodologies is limited in public resources, Maniilaq Counseling and Recovery Center clearly prioritizes immediate accessibility and culturally responsive care during both crisis situations and for ongoing mental health support.
